Preparing for Potential Future Quakes

Given the history and unpredictability of earthquakes in the Bay Area, preparedness is crucial. Local authorities encourage residents to take the following steps:

Create an Emergency Kit: Stock a supply of food, water, medications, and essential items that may sustain your family for at least 72 hours.
Establish a Communication Plan: Decide how you will contact each other in an emergency, especially if family members are separated.
Secure Heavy Furniture: To prevent household items from toppling during a quake, secure furniture, and large appliances to walls.
